Global Youth Day – March 15

In September of 2012, the General Conference Youth Ministries Department consulted with the 13 Division youth directors, and received overwhelming support for experimenting with the concept of a “Global Youth Day.”  The Sabbath, March 16, 2013 was chosen.  London Youth assembled t church, and then went out to visit a nursing home in Watford.  They were to be the sermon of the day, doing acts of kindness.
Worldwide that day blessings exceeded expectations.  Almost four million people were reached through the social media campaign and we received more than 10,000 video uploads from all over the world that portrayed our youth in action. Three live studio uplinks from Australia, Germany, and the United States took GYD to the rest of the world.  This year there will be 20 live sites around the world for 24 hour coverage.
The main objective of this event is to recapture the reality of the Seventh-day Adventist Youth as a Global Movement; to lead our youth to rediscover the sense of belonging to a global army; to reposition mission at the heart of global youth ministry.  It is grounded in the concluding words of Jesus in the parable of the Good Samaritan, “Go and do likewise” (Luke 10:25-37).  The theme of the Global Youth Day is simply “BE THE SERMON”
